The Franck Muller Cintrée Curvex Crazy Hours is one of the most distinctive and recognisable watches in modern horology. The Crazy Hours complication — one of Franck Muller's most celebrated inventions — displays the hours in a deliberately scrambled order around the dial, jumping from position to position in a sequence that defies convention while remaining completely legible once you understand it. There is nothing else like it on the market.
This example is presented in the all-black configuration — black stainless steel Cintrée Curvex case, black textured dial, and matching black alligator leather strap. The jumbo Arabic numerals in cream against the dark surface create a contrast that is bold, dramatic, and unmistakably Franck Muller. The tonneau-shaped Cintrée Curvex case — one of the most architecturally complex case shapes in watchmaking — measures 39.6mm wide, 55.4mm lug to lug, and 11.8mm thick, wearing with a presence far beyond its dimensions.
Protected by a sapphire crystal and powered by a Swiss Made automatic movement. The Crazy Hours mechanism causes the hour hand to jump to a new position every hour, always landing on the correct numeral, in a sequence that has to be seen to be fully appreciated.
39.6mm x 55.4mm black stainless steel Cintrée Curvex case. Black alligator leather strap.
